Core Features & Use Cases

  • Thematic Analysis: systematically code and cluster observations from interviews, surveys, and analytics to reveal themes.
  • Affinity Mapping: group notes and data points to form meaningful clusters that inform priorities and roadmaps.
  • Triangulation: combine multiple sources (interviews, surveys, analytics) to validate findings and reduce bias.
  • Interview Note Analysis: extract observations, quotes, and context to build evidence-based findings.
  • Persona Development: translate research patterns into actionable personas with goals and pain points.
  • Opportunity Sizing & Prioritization: translate insights into opportunities with impact and feasibility signals.

How do I synthesize interview notes and survey responses into product insights?

You can synthesize interview notes and survey responses by systematically coding observations and grouping data points through thematic analysis and affinity mapping. This process clusters qualitative data to reveal themes and translates them into structured, actionable product insights.

What is the best way to combine multiple data sources to reduce research bias?

Triangulation is the best way to reduce research bias by combining multiple sources like interviews, surveys, and analytics. This cross-validation method confirms behavioral data against qualitative feedback to ensure findings are evidence-based.

How do I build actionable personas from user research data?

You build actionable personas by translating research patterns into structured profiles with specific goals and pain points. This approach extracts observations and context from interview notes to ensure personas are rooted in evidence rather than assumptions.
